Domain Information:

The domain name extracted from the provided review is Mamacryptoex.com. A WHOIS lookup reveals that the domain was registered on February 10, 2023, and is set to expire on February 10, 2024. The registrant’s information is not publicly available due to privacy protection services. The domain’s age and lack of transparent ownership information are initial red flags.

Scam Indicators:

Several indicators suggest that Mamacryptoex.com is likely a scam:

  1. Unrealistic Offers: The website promises returns that are significantly higher than the industry average, which is a common tactic used by scams to lure in unsuspecting investors.
  2. Fake Testimonials: The testimonials provided on the site seem fake, with generic photos and overly positive comments that lack specificity about the services used or benefits experienced.
  3. Lack of Contact Details: While there is a contact form, there is no physical address, phone number, or email address provided, making it difficult for users to reach out for support or resolve issues.
  4. Unsecure Payment Systems: The payment options are not clearly stated, but the emphasis on quick and easy investment without mentioning security or regulatory compliance is concerning.
  5. Duplicate Content: Some of the content appears to be copied from other websites, indicating a lack of originality and possibly a template used by multiple scam operations.

User Warnings:

Users should exercise extreme caution when dealing with Mamacryptoex.com. Warning signs include:

  • Be wary of websites promising unusually high returns with little to no risk.
  • Always verify the physical address and contact information of any company you plan to invest with.
  • Check for reviews and testimonials from trusted sources outside of the company’s website.
  • Never invest more than you can afford to lose, and consider the regulatory environment and legal protections available in your jurisdiction.
